INNOLIFT USA (Frendix USA LLC) sells portable self-loading electric stackers, positioned to help delivery fleets load, unload, and deliver palletized or skid-mounted goods with a single operator—without loading docks, liftgates, or extra labor. It is more like “last-mile loading and unloading equipment” for ecommerce and brand-owned fulfillment systems than an online sales platform.
The product lineup includes the fully electric Rough Terrain ERT, fully electric E-Drive, semi-electric Standard, and cargo van loading plates. The ERT emphasizes rough-terrain capability and can be used in common delivery environments such as gravel, job sites, ramps, and thresholds. The Standard and E-Drive models require firm, level surfaces with a slope of no more than 5 degrees. Key models offer load capacities ranging from 1,325 lbs to 2,200 lbs and are compatible with cargo vans, box trucks, semi-trailers, and other vehicles. The main selling points are that they require no vehicle modifications, can be moved between different vehicles, and reduce reliance on ramps, liftgates, and traditional pallet jacks.
The website does not publicly list unit prices; quotes must be requested through Get Quote or by phone. Payment terms are strict: full prepayment is required before shipment. Credit cards, checks, ACH, and bank wire transfers are accepted, with a 5% processing fee for credit card payments. Financing is also available through Ascentium Capital. The standard warranty is a 1-year limited parts warranty, while a 2-year extended parts warranty costs $699.
The advantages are its strong fit for specific use cases and its ability to significantly reduce loading and unloading labor, making it especially valuable for stores without dock doors, job sites, and direct-to-customer deliveries. In-stock units can ship from the Cleveland warehouse via LTL within 1–3 business days after full payment. The drawbacks are opaque pricing and no accepted returns; customers must accurately measure vehicle dimensions and bear the risk of choosing the right model. Some models are limited by ground conditions, and service mainly relies on phone guidance, local material-handling equipment service providers, or parts supply.
It is suited to U.S.-based ecommerce sellers, manufacturers, service providers, and private fleets handling bulky or palletized goods delivery.
